Once you file a report with your supervisor, your employer should provide medical treatment for your injuries.


They will direct your treatment, which means you must see a doctor, surgeon, or other health care provider of their choice. While we understand that you may be skeptical about employer-directed medical care, it is a necessary path to continue receiving benefits. You may choose to have your own physician participate in your recovery evaluation or seek a second opinion, but this will be at your expense and may not be covered by your health insurance.
